What is the VAT rate on solar?

VAT on a range of domestic energy efficiency and renewable energy installations, including solar, is now 0% in Great Britain. This is a reduction from the previous rate of between 5% and 20% Eligible installations are those included on the Government’s list of Energy Saving Measures (ESMs).

Are solar thermal and PV systems subject to VAT?

Solar thermal and PV systems are included on the list of ESMs. Their supply and installation are now subject to 0% VAT in Great Britain. In Northern Ireland, the previous rules remain in force. This means that solar is subject to 20% VAT unless a reduced rate of 5% applies.
